Israeli kayaker, canoeist (1987–2022)
Barak Lufan (Hebrew : ברק לופן) 2 January 1987 – 8 April 2022) was an Israeli kayaker and the head of the Israel Canoe Association .[ 1]
Early and personal life
Lufan was born in 1987 in Kibbutz Ginosar .[ 2] His grandparents were among the original founders of the kibbutz.[ 3] He had three children.[ 4]
Career
Lufan was a trainer for the Israeli Paralympic team ,[ 5] and served as the Israel Canoe Association 's head coach.[ 6] Ynet wrote that he was "once considered one of Israel's leading kayakers."[ 2]
He took part in the 2006 ICF Canoe Sprint World Championships along with Michael Kolganov .[ 7] [ 8] [ 9]
Death
On 7 April 2022, Palestinian gunman Raad Hazem shot nine people, three fatally , including Lufan, in a mass shooting at the Ilka bar on Dizengoff Street , Tel Aviv . Two men died shortly after, and Lufan died from his injuries in Tel Aviv Sourasky Medical Center .[ 2] the following day.[ 10] [ 11]
The Olympic Committee of Israel expressed their solidarity with Lufan.[ 10] In honour of his death, 40 kayakers sailed down the Yarkon River in a flotilla. His personal kayak was placed at the pier to serve as a memorial.[ 5]
